Wood Flooring Replacement in Denton, TX
Wood flooring replacement services involve removing existing hardwood floors and installing new flooring materials to refresh the look and functionality of a property’s interior. This service covers a variety of projects, including full room renovations, damaged or worn-out flooring removal, and upgrades to different wood species or finishes. Homeowners often seek this service when their current flooring has become scratched, stained, warped, or outdated, and they want a durable, attractive surface that enhances the overall appearance of their living space.
Before requesting wood flooring replacement,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of wood available, the condition of the subfloor, and any necessary preparations or repairs. It’s also common to consider the style and finish options that best match the interior design, as well as the expected lifespan and maintenance requirements of the new flooring. Clear information about these factors helps homeowners make informed decisions and ensures the replacement process aligns with their needs and expectations.

Wood Flooring Replacement Questions
What types of wood flooring can be replaced? Common options include hardwood, engineered wood, and laminate flooring, suitable for various interior styles.
When is replacement necessary instead of repair? Replacement is often recommended when flooring is significantly damaged, warped, or outdated beyond repair.
How does the replacement process typically work? It involves removing the existing flooring, preparing the subfloor, and installing new wood flooring for a seamless finish.
What should property owners consider before replacing wood flooring? Factors include the condition of the existing floor, desired wood type, and the overall style of the space.
